加入收藏 | 设为首页 | 会员中心 | 我要投稿 湖南网 (https://www.hunanwang.cn/)- 科技、建站、经验、云计算、5G、大数据,站长网!
当前位置: 首页 > 运营 > 正文

HTMLamp;amp;css面试题

发布时间:2021-01-01 03:27:52 所属栏目:运营 来源:网络整理
导读:h1 id="htmlcss相干题目"HTMLcss相干题目 h3 id="xhtml和html有什么区别"1.XHTML和HTML有什么区别 HTML是一种根基的WEB网页计划说话,XHTML是一个基于XMl的置口号言 最首要的差异 XHTML元素必需被正确地嵌套。 XHTML元素必需被封锁 标署名必需用小写字母 XHT

W3C尺度盒子模子 box-sizing:content-box;(尺度模式)默认模式

  • content-box:这是默认样式指定CSS尺度。丈量width和height属性只包罗的内容,但不是border,margin,可能 padding。
  • padding-box:width和height属性包罗padding的巨细,不包罗border和margin
  • border-box:width和height属性包罗padding和border,但不是margin。这是盒模子的文档时,Internet Explorer行使Quirks模式。
  • content-box不包括padding,border-box包括padding。以是假如你配置的巨细是一样的,content-box看起来,会比border-box大

    • 行内元素:会在程度偏向分列,不能包括快级元素,配置width无效,height无效(可以配置line-height),margin上下无效,padding上下无效
    • 块级元素:各占有一行,垂直偏向分列。重新行开始竣事接着一个断行
    • 兼容性:display:inline-block;display:inline;zoom:1;

    • 1.link属于HTML标签,除了加载CSS外,还能用于界说RSS,界说rel毗连属性等浸染;而@import是CSS提供,只能加载CSS;
    • 2.页面被加载的时,link会同时被加载,而@import引用的CSS会比及页面被加载完再加载;
    • import是CSS2.1提出的,只在IE5以上才气被辨认,而link是HTML标签,无兼容题目;

    • 内联,内嵌,外链,导入
    • 区别:同时加载,
    • 前者无兼容性,后者css2.1以下赏识器不支持
    • link支持行使javascript改变样式,后者不行。

    • 1、首要分成两部门:渲染引擎(layout engineer或Rendering Engine)和JS引擎。
    • 2、渲染引擎:认真取得网页的内容(HTML、XML、图像等等)、清算讯息(譬喻插手CSS等)、以及计较网页的表现方法、然后会输出至表现器或打印机。赏识器的内核的差异对付网页的语法表明会有差异、以是渲染的结果也不沟通。全部网页赏识器、电子邮件客户端以及其他必要编辑、表现收集内容的应用措施都必要内核
    • 3、JS引擎则:理会和执行javascript来实现网页的动态结果。
    • 4、最开始渲染引擎和JS引擎并没有区分得很明晰,其后JS引擎越来越独立,内核九倾向于只指渲染引擎。

    • box-sizing:content-box|border-box|inherit
    • content-box:宽度和高度别离应用到元素的内容框。

    • 1、父级div界说height。
    • 2、末了处加空div标签clear:both。
    • 3、父级div界说伪类:after和zoom。
    • 4、父级div界说overflow:hidden。
    • 5、父级div界说overflow:auto。
    • 6、父级div也浮动,必要界说宽度。
    • 7、父级div界说display:table。
    • 8、末了处加br标签clear:both。
    • 较量好的是第3种,许多几何网站都这样用

    • HTML5此刻已经不是SGML的子集,首要是关于图像,位置,存储,多使命等成果的增进;
    • 1、绘画canvas;
    • 2、用于前言回放的video和auto元素;
    • 3、当地离线存储localStorage恒久存储数据,赏识器封锁后数据不丢失;
    • 4、sessionStorage的数据在赏识器封锁后自动删除;
    • 5、语意化更好的内容元素,好比article、footer、header、nav、section;
    • 6、表单控件:calendar、date、time、url、search;
    • 7、新的技能

    • (编辑:湖南网)

      【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    热点阅读